I assume you are working only part-time?Ā  Because the national minimum wage for award-free employees is $18.93 per hour which would equate to $37,406 based on a 38-hour week.Ā  Under the Restaurant Industry Award, the minimum wage for a grade 1 kitchen attendant is $19.47 per hour so you would assume the restaurant manager would earn considerably more than this.Ā  Sounds like your employer is taking advantage of your situation.
